#d17e2d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d17e2d is composed of 82% red, 49.4% green and 17.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 39.7% magenta, 78.5% yellow and 18% black. It has a hue angle of 29.6 degrees, a saturation of 64.6% and a lightness of 49.8%. #d17e2d color hex could be obtained by blending #fffc5a with #a30000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6633.

● #d17e2d color description : Strong orange.
#d17e2d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d17e2d has RGB values of R:209, G:126, B:45 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.4, Y:0.78, K:0.18. Its decimal value is 13729325.
